Origin and history

The church Saint-Martin de Marcillé-la-Ville is a religious monument located in the commune of Marcillé-la-Ville, in the Pays de la Loire region. Although its existence is attested, the available sources do not specify its construction period or its detailed history. This type of building, often central in villages, served as a place of worship, community gathering and identity marker for the inhabitants.

In the countryside of the Pays de la Loire, parish churches like Saint-Martin played a key role in everyday life, rhythmizing agricultural activities, religious festivals and social events. Their architecture and location generally reflected the medieval or modern organization of villages, even though the data specific to this monument are lacking to confirm its characteristics.
